History

In 1861, there was a Tennent family living in North Norwich, Oxford, Ontario, Canada that identified as Plymouth Brethren. John Tennent (b. 1819) was a local merchant, and with his wife Anna (b. 1832), were both born in England. They had at least three children: Robert Tennent (b. 1856), John Tennent, Jr. (b. 1858), and Jessie Tennent (b. 1860), all born in Canada.
